The contract requires full compliance with OSHA 29 CFR 1910.1200 and DFARS regulations for the preparation of hazard labels and Safety Data Sheets for pharmaceutical products, ensuring all chemical hazard communications meet federal standards. This subcontract is issued under NAICS code 541690 by the Department of Defense through the Medical Supply Chain Pharm FSA, with a response deadline of August 10, 2026, and a posting date of August 2, 2026. The work must align with both occupational safety and defense acquisition requirements, and performance is tied to U.S. government supply chain protocols, though the specific place of performance is not designated. All deliverables must accurately reflect the hazards of pharmaceutical materials and be formatted to meet regulatory expectations for labeling and documentation.
